url-pattern是给外部提供的一个访问DoGetDemo类的接口,可以自己随意定义,然后在IE里面写入这个配置内容。
<url-pattern>:
<url-pattern>是我们用Servlet做Web项目时需要经常配置的标签,例:
<servlet>
<servlet-name>index</servlet-name>
<servlet-class>comweservletIndexServlet</servlet-class>
</servlet>
<servlet-mapping>
<servlet-name>index</servlet-name>
<url-pattern>/index</url-pattern>
</servlet-mapping>
当我们在浏览器的地址栏里输入>
就会匹配到我们指定的<url-pattern>中,即/index然后一步一步找到对应的<servlet-class>
那我们输入的URL:>
首先我们要知道URL的组成
>
RequestURI是我们需要重点注意的部分,其又可以分解为几部分:
1、/we是我们的ServletConext的上下文地址,我们称为ServletContext Path,可以简单理解为部署项目时的webapps目录下的项目名
2、/index是我们的Servlet的地址,我们称为Servlet Path,这里就是需要与我们的<url-pattern>匹配的内容
注:在/index后边我们还可以跟其他的信息,例如:/indexname=admin&pass=admin 这是其中一种明文表示的方式
这个文件可以配置很多东西的,这个是一个web项目所必备的。譬如配置servlet,listener,filter,Spring ,struts 等等,具体要看你需要配置什么,也都不是很难,都有一定的模式可寻
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)